> > Perhaps the instruction in jwiki assumed you had already
> > launched a jhs session. I think that if you need to use the
> > verb open for edit, you have to either run a jhs or a jqt
> > session.
> >
> > If you run a jhs session, the first line (load'jhs') is not
> > needed.
> >
> > I think jhs should run out-of-box in a fresh install without
> > any customization.  To further customization, you can start
> > a jhs sessin and follow steps in jwiki (changed to shortcut 'jhs').
> >
> > If you want to edit files inside jconsole, then first define the
> > external editor, eg.
> >
> > Editor_j_=: 'vi'  NB. assume vi is avaiable and in PATH
> > xedit jpath f
> >
> > That said, the open verb in jqt or jhs is more user frendly.
